Important facts to know about Node js application development
Node js application development
Developers or programmers use different programming languages to build a website, application, or software. There are lots of programming languages in the IT field. These programming languages are executed using runtime.
Nodejs is a Java script run time that is built on Chrome V8 javascript engine. We use node js for building non-blocking, event-driven, and single-threaded applications. We can integrate the node js application with an application built on a different platform and programming language without any compatibility issues.
Node js can be used for building both clients as well as server-end applications. The demand for Node js application development has increased due to the recent rise in popularity of node js. Keeping this in mind many development companies have started hiring more nodejs developers or node js programmers.
Why do developers love nodejs?
Developers always like the easy learning curve with node js. The implementation of the code can be done efficiently using node js tools.
There are lots of Nodejs IDEs or integrated development environment that allows them to write code, compile the written nodejs codes and execute them with a single click.
Node js is supported by many nodejs libraries, frameworks, and tools that help in quick code implementation, compilation, and execution.
There are many debugging tools for node js some of the most commonly used node js debugging tools are Chrome developer tools, React developer tools for Chrome, Firefox developer tools, Safari Develop Menu, Safari Develop Menu, and Edge Developer Tools.
To test the node js application we can also choose a wide range of testing tools. Some of them are freeware while some need a premium subscription to access all features.
Some of the most commonly used testing frameworks are Mocha, Jest, Lab, AVA, Chai, Test Double, and Visual studio code.
How to select the best company for node js application development?
Choosing the right company helps in the development of the application as we desire in cost-effective ways. But if we select the wrong company then it might result in wastage of time, money and effort.
Here are some tips to select the right company for node js development.
#1. Experience of the company
While selecting the company for node js application development we must check the experience of the company. An experienced company in node js development is considered in delivering the project at right time.
#2. Technology stacks of the node js development team
The company that has lesser technology stacks will face issues at the time of adopting new technology. Hence we must choose a company where the developers have many skills besides node js.
#3. Cost-effective node js implementation plans
For developing applications with node js we need a powerful and efficient strategy. Not all strategies need to be cost-effective. We must consider the most powerful and cost-effective plans for node js application development plans offered by node js Development Company.
#4. Agility and flexibility of the node js developers
When dealing with offshore companies we must check whether or not developers are agile in adopting the new and latest technology, and if they are willing to work in different time zones.
#5. Node js application testing tools they use
There are lots of node js application testing tools. The selection of the proper tools for testing a specific type of software is essential at the time of software testing. That is why we must ask the node js consultants which tools they use to test their application before giving them the development project.
Conclusion
Node js applications are faster in performance and speed. They can perform the back-end operations as well. In case you are looking forward to developing node js application for your business then you must consult experienced and professional node js developers.
The selection of the company must be done wisely as there are lots of company that claims to provide node js application development but they never provide the service at the time of need. Hence we should beware of such companies.
We must visit the official site of Node JS Development Company to know about their company, technology stacks, skills, and experience in node js application development. We can also check out their client’s testimonials from their site to understand their work culture and ethics.
Also Read: RoR vs Node.Js: Featured Based Comparison